6 answers to the big questions on the new sales tax
The conservative R Street Institute has brought up the possibility of enforcing sales tax collection for these e-retailers, but applying it based on the rates of the state where the retailer is based, rather than where the customer is based. To work out this sort of change in the bill, The House and Senate would have to hold a conference, but it could settle differences and get the bill passed.
